The authors discover the vorticity-preserving property of Lax-Wendroff scheme for the system wave equation. In the numerical solution of the fluid problem, vorticity can be generated by truncation error. For preventing it, some conditions are given. The present scheme turns out to have optimal properties regarding stability and truncation error. The extension of the scheme to unstructured grids is given, together with some discussion of practical problems to which these schemes might bring improvement.
